A hardware modder (dosdude1) successfully upgraded a MacBook Neo's storage from 512 GB to 1 TB by replacing the onboard NAND Flash chip with a 1 TB K8A5 chip sourced from an iPhone 16 Pro. The mod works because the MacBook Neo shares iPhone 16 components, including a compatible NAND Flash footprint. The process involves BGA desoldering, underfill removal, and careful SMD component management — a challenging but achievable mod that also yields slightly faster read/write speeds.
